    Default Which Terrova should I get??


    I have a Basstracker PF-16 Stick Steering. At 15'10" it's not all that big of a rig. I'm really serious about putting a Terrova with I-Pilot on my boat. My concerns are trolling fast between stakebeds that may be 100 to 200 yards apart and I plan on getting into trolling crankbaits more often.
    My question is would the 12 volt 55 thrust be enough and last all morning trolling 1.8 -2 mph or would the 24 volt 80 thrust be a better choice?
    There is about a 200.00 difference in price. Not a deciding factor to me I just want to select the right motor for what I want to do.

    I used a 55 lb 12 volt on a 15.5 foot Boston Whaler. It goes 3 mph on high and I have never run the battery down in a day trolling. I would not trade it straight across for the bigger one. I think the 55 would do fine on your boat.
